Complete Buyer's Guide: How to Choose a Baby Swing for Soothing and Comfort

1. Motion Type: The Foundation of Soothing

Not all swinging is created equal. Most swings offer a gentle side-to-side sway, which mimics being rocked in arms. Some, like the UPPAbaby MamaRoo, add unique patterns that replicate a car ride or a ocean wave. Others swing front-to-back. If you can, see how your baby responds to different motions before committing. A versatile swing with multiple motion options can be a lifesaver if your baby is particular.

2. Speed and Sound Settings

Look for a swing with multiple speed settings. Newborns often prefer a slower, more rhythmic motion, while older infants might need a faster pace to be captivated. Built-in white noise, nature sounds, or lullabies are a major bonus for creating a sleepy environment. Adjustable volume is key-you want it loud enough to mask household noises but not overwhelming.

3. Portability and Size

Measure your space! A compact or foldable swing, like the Graco Slim Spaces, is essential for small apartments or cluttered living rooms. If you want to move the swing from room to room, a lightweight frame or a carry handle is a must. For true flexibility, some models are battery-operated or have a plug-in option, freeing you from outlet proximity.

4. Safety Features You Can't Compromise On

A secure harness is non-negotiable. A 5-point harness (over shoulders, between legs, and at the waist) is the gold standard and provides much more security than a 3-point design. Ensure the seat is deep and reclined enough to prevent slouching. Always follow the weight and age limits, and never let your baby sleep unsupervised in a swing.

5. Comfort and Cleanability

Your baby will spend a lot of time here, so comfort matters. Look for plush, padded seats with good head and body support, especially for newborns. Removable, machine-washable seat covers are an absolute lifesaver. Spit-ups and blowouts happen, and you’ll thank yourself for choosing a swing that’s easy to clean.

6. Extra Features: Nice-to-Haves vs. Necessities

Consider what will make your life easier. An overhead mobile or toy bar can entertain a awake baby. A remote control or smartphone app adds convenience. A removable seat that doubles as a rocker adds versatility. Weigh these extras against your budget-sometimes simple and reliable is the best choice.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What age is a baby swing for?

Most baby swings are designed for newborns up to about 6 months, or until your baby reaches the maximum weight limit (usually between 20-30 pounds). Always check the manufacturer’s specific guidelines. Some swings come with newborn inserts for proper support from day one, while others, like the Monkey & Mouse swing, are designed for older infants and toddlers up to 4 years.

2. How long can a baby stay in a swing?

It’s best to use a swing for limited, supervised periods. The American Academy of Pediatrics recommends not using sitting devices like swings for routine sleep. A good rule of thumb is 30-60 minutes at a time for soothing or playful interaction. Never leave your baby unattended, and always use the provided safety harness.

3. Are baby swings safe for sleeping?

No, baby swings are not recommended for unsupervised sleep. The inclined position can increase the risk of suffocation or positional asphyxia. The safest place for a baby to sleep is on a firm, flat surface in a crib or bassinet that meets current safety standards. A swing is fantastic for calming a fussy baby or providing a cozy spot for awake time, but you should move them to a safe sleep space once they doze off.

4. Do I need a swing that plugs in or uses batteries?

This comes down to convenience versus portability. A plug-in option (like on the top Graco model) saves you a fortune on batteries and provides consistent power. Battery-operated swings offer ultimate portability and can be used anywhere, even outdoors. Some models offer both, which is the ideal scenario.

5. My baby doesn't seem to like the swing. What should I do?

Don’t worry, it’s common! First, ensure the harness is snug but comfortable and that your baby is properly supported. Try different motion types and speeds-some babies prefer a fast rock, others a slow glide. Adding a familiar swaddle or using the swing during a calm, alert period can help. If they still resist, it might just not be their thing, and that’s okay. Consider alternative soothing methods like a baby carrier or a vibrating bouncer.
